Notes
a. Note:   Various birthdates and birthplaces ssociated with Joseph: According to the 1900 census: Feb 1867 in Hungary.
 According to the 1910 census: 1910 - age 42=1868 in Magyaravar, Hungary.
 According to his signed 27 Nov 1920 application to marry Mary Matus: 3 Feb 1868 in Hungary.
 According to his death certificate, Mary, his wife, the informant: 12 Feb 1872.
  3 Sep 1899: Date of marriage to Joseph Horvath.
  12 June 1900 U.S., Indiana, St. Joseph Co, Portage Twp, South Bend Census, P.21B: Joseph Horvat, a day laborer, is 33, was born in Feb 1867 in Hungary as were both his parents, has been married less than a year, has no children, immigrated to the U.S in 1897, has been in the U.S. 3 years, his naturalization application was pending., is a day laborer, can read and write but cannot speak English, and is renting a house.
  20 April 1910 U.S., Indiana, St. Joseph Co, Portage Twp, South Bend Census, P. 7B: Joseph Howath is 42, is in his first marriage, born in Hungary [written above is "Magyar," a possible abbreviation for Magyaravar,] , as were both his parents, is a factory glocksmith, has not been out of work, cannot read or write, speaks Hungarian, immigrated in 1897, owns the home with a mortgage , The following individuals were also living in the household: Emery Burkalia, 21 (Joseph's uncle); Vincent Nemith, 22 (Joseph's cousin); Charles Owan 23, a roomer; Edward Socs 20, a roomer; all factory laborers from Hungary.
  8 April 1919: Date Joseph and Theresa divorced according to Joseph's application for a license to marry Mary Matus. St. Joseph County, Indiana, including its archives, has no record of the divorce. It is possible the divorce was obtained elsewhere, but unlikely. The date given may actually be the date they separated.
  1920 Census: I have been unable to find Joseph for certain in this census,; presumably he is boarding somewhere.
  27 Nov 1920: Joseph Horvath married Mary Matus on the same day that he applied to marry her, swearing and signing that his birthdate was 3 Feb 1868, that he lives at 622 S. Harris St, South Bend, is a plowfitter, that his father's name was Steve Horvath, who was born in Hungary and is deceased, that his mother's name was Rozalia Nemeth who was born in Hungary and is deceased, that he has not been "an inmate of any county asylum or home for indigent persos within the last five years", that he has been married once before, that they divorced 8 April 1919, that he does not suffer any "contagious or transmissable disease, that he is not an imbecile, feeble-minded, idiotic or insane, or is he under guardianship as a person of unsound mind," All of this is recorded in the St. Joseph County, South Bend, Indiana Book of Marriages, V. 31, P. 598.
  18 Jan 1926: Mary and Joseph were married less than six years before he was killed on a rainy day by a train when he was walking to work along some railroad tracks. certificate issued by theSt. Joseph Co Health Dept, South Bend, Indiana, indicates that he died Jan 18,1926 at 7 AM at 622 South Harris Street (his home), that he was 53, white, and married. The primary cause of death was entered at the inquest: "Fracture Skull Struck by R.R. Train - Accidental." The date, Jan 20, 1926, and place of burial, South Bend, IN, was arranged by the Forest G. Hay Funeral Home of South Bend. The certificate of death was filed Jan 19, 1926, in Book No. 39, P. 276. Mrs. Mary Horvath, the informant, added that Joseph was born 12 Feb 1872 in Hungary, that his father was Joseph Horvath, b in Hungary, that his mother, name not given, was born in Hungary, and that Joseph worked at the Studebaker [auto plant]."
  Note: The St. Joseph County Health Department in the County-City Bldg, 8th Floor, South Bend, Indiana 46601-1870, on July 11, 1993, had no record of Joseph and Mary ever having had any children born to them in their county.
